US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"well-timed assistance"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e help or support that is provided at an appropriate or opportune moment. Example: "Her well-timed assistance during the crisis helped the team navigate the challenges more effectively."

FAQs

How can I use "well-timed assistance" in a sentence?

"Well-timed assistance" is used to describe help or support that is provided at an appropriate or opportune moment. For example: "Her well-timed assistance during the crisis helped the team navigate the challenges more effectively."

What are some alternatives to "well-timed assistance"?

You can use alternatives like "timely aid", "opportune help", or "strategic support" depending on the context.

What does "well-timed" mean in the context of assistance?

In the context of assistance, "well-timed" means that the help was given at the most suitable or advantageous moment, maximizing its effectiveness and impact. It implies that the timing was carefully considered or fortunate.

Is "well-timed assistance" a formal or informal phrase?

"Well-timed assistance" is generally considered a neutral phrase suitable for both formal and informal contexts. While not overly technical, it is descriptive and can be used in business, news, or academic writing.
